Minutes — Management Meeting, Supplier Strategy

Attendees reviewed the risk of relying solely on Varnholt Castings for the Trellix housing line. Procurement presented three candidate second sources, with Quellan Metalworks rated most promising on lead time and tooling cost. Audits begin next month; Mira Osten will coordinate. Department heads should hold capacity commitments until then. The context for this caution is summarized below.

board note of kadug-tawig: Only 5 of the 100 pilot accounts renewed Oliath, so a churn review is set for April 15.

Orders table, soft deletes — quick notes for new contractors at Tarnwell Goods. We never hard-delete rows in orders. Set deleted_at and leave everything else intact; the nightly Cinderpath job archives anything older than 180 days. All default queries go through the scoped view orders_live, so don't query the raw table unless auditing. The archive job runs from your local env during testing and needs a credential to reach the Cinderpath vault. Put this line in your env file:

sealed setting: ARCHIVE_KEY3=bd6

Subject: Ledgerline Rollout — Revised Timeline

Team,

The Ledgerline internal migration is now delayed six weeks due to integration defects found in testing at our Wrenfield site. Sales leads should hold any client commitments tied to the new workflow until the revised go-live is confirmed. Full remediation plan circulates Friday. The commercial reasoning behind the reschedule is set out below.

management briefing: Headcount on the Belix team goes from 60 to 93 by the end of November. Gross margin on Belix came in at 23 percent against a plan of 47 percent.

**Q: I'm locked out of Shrinkray's signing keystore — now what?**

Happens more than we'd like. Shrinkray, the batch image-resizing CLI from Opaline Tools, signs its release artifacts with a local keystore, and three bad PIN entries lock it. For your review: the lockout is intentional, not a bug. Recovery is offline-only — run `shrinkray keystore --recover` from a trusted workstation. The tool will then prompt for the recovery passphrase, shown just below.

unlock words, fawig-bagef: olidor-holir-istox-holath-tamys-quenion-giliel